This document proposes a European IACS components cybersecurity compliance and certification scheme. It begins by summarizing background information and the goals of establishing such a scheme. It then analyzes the results of questionnaires that found IACS operators perceive a cyber threat but lack guidance on compliance. A literature review found existing schemes insufficient. The document then proposes a four-level compliance and certification scheme to engage stakeholders and assess components at increasing levels of rigor. It concludes by outlining a research plan to develop the scheme between 2015-2020 through six initial projects to specify requirements, processes, and implement the transition.
